Output 8e120e71459dcb8dad46a048f8e15fd68343c1d6083aea4b15afada5fc01abe3: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 8c8b74b75b4b683f0885b6ca1449c7846ed2866d153ed45c3a3b69c48ba2634d
address
tb1q3j9hfd6mfd5r7zy9km9pgjw8s3hd9pndz5ldghp68d5ufzazvdxsz7x5dy
transaction
8e120e71459dcb8dad46a048f8e15fd68343c1d6083aea4b15afada5fc01abe3
confirmations
20950
spent
true